I totally get the hunt for free reads—budgets can be tight, and books pile up fast! For 'The Voice Inside,' I’d start by checking if the author has shared it on platforms like Wattpad or Royal Road. Some indie writers post early works there to build a fanbase. If it’s a newer release, though, you might hit a wall; publishers usually lock those behind paywalls.

Another angle: libraries! OverDrive or Libby often have digital loans, and if yours doesn’t carry it, request a purchase—they’re surprisingly responsive. Scribd’s free trial could also be a sneaky loophole if it’s in their catalog. Just remember, supporting authors with a purchase later keeps stories coming!

I recently went down a rabbit hole trying to find 'In an Unspoken Voice' online after hearing so much buzz about it in trauma therapy circles. While I couldn’t locate a full free version legally, I did stumble across some insightful excerpts on academic platforms like Google Books and JSTOR. Peter Levine’s work is groundbreaking, and I totally get why people are eager to access it—his somatic experiencing approach feels like a missing puzzle piece in healing. If you’re tight on cash, I’d recommend checking your local library’s digital catalog (Libby or OverDrive often have surprises) or used bookstores. The depth of his research on trauma and the body isn’t something skimming can capture, though. It’s one of those books where I ended up buying a secondhand copy just to underline half of it.
